文题释义:
Blumensaat线:是指股骨髁间窝顶部骨皮质的切线。其形成原因主要是由于股骨内侧髁与股骨外侧髁的骨皮质在髁间窝顶部有交叉重叠部分。骨皮质的交叉重叠使得该部分密度相对较高,故形成了一条在X射线片上较易辨认的高密度线。
改良Blumensaat率:在膝关节屈曲30°-40°范围内X射线侧位片上,先测得Blumensaat线的长度Ⅰ,再测得髌骨中心点到Blumensaat线的垂直距离Ⅱ,最后得到Ⅱ/Ⅰ的值即为所测Blumensaat率。Blumensaat率的正常值为0.8-1.2。大于1.2即为高位髌骨Blumensaat角,即Blumensaat线和前交叉韧带远端部分延长交叉所形成的夹角,该角度在MRI图像的髁间窝部分矢状层面上比较容易观察。
 
摘要
背景:随着运动医学及相关影像医学的不断发展以及对膝关节的深入研究,Blumensaat线(股骨髁间窝顶骨皮质线)亦被越来越多的进行研究,其被研究人员赋予成多种征象的影像学测量指标。越来越多临床医生和影像学工作者通过Blumensaat线辅助诊断一些膝关节运动医学疾病。
目的:就Blumensaat线对于膝关节疾病的辅助诊断功能进行全面阐述,希望其在临床中有更广泛的应用。
方法:应用计算机检索2000至2015年CBM、中国知网、万方医学网及Pubmed数据库关于Blumensaat线的文献报道,并对其作为不同的诊断指标进行归纳综述。中文检索词为“Blumensaat线、高位髌骨、前交叉韧带损伤、前交叉韧带损伤MRI征象、前交叉韧带重建”,英文检索词为“patella alta,Blumensaat line,ACL injuries,ACL reconstruction”。共39篇文献符合纳入标准。

结果与结论:Blumensaat线为膝关节髁间窝顶骨皮质线,其可被用于协助判断高位髌骨、膝前交叉韧带损伤以及膝前交叉韧带重建位置是否良好:①关于Blumensaat线与高位髌骨,目前临床上常用的评估髌骨高度的指标很多,和Blumensaat线有关的指标有Blumensaat法、改良Blumensaat法、改良Blumensaat率。改良Blumensaat率为日本学者在2014年所提出,是比较新且有效的测量方法;②关于Blumensaat线与前交叉韧带损伤。Blumensaat角,Blumensaat线与前交叉韧带远端部分延长交叉所形成的角,若为负值或该角度大于15°,提示前交叉韧带撕裂;③可以使用Harner法确定前交叉韧带重建的胫骨隧道等长点和股骨隧道等长点。

Abstract:

BACKGROUND: With the development of sports medicine and research of radiologic imaging techniques, Blumensaat line (the radio-opaque line at the roof of the intercondylar notch) has been paid increasing attention. Blumensaat line is considered as measurement indexes of knee diseases. Taking advantage of the Blumensaat line, many surgeons and radiography physicians are trying to diagnose some knee diseases.

OBJECTIVE: According to the knowledge about Blumensaat line in auxiliary diagnosis of knee disease, we hoped that it will have a wide application in clinic.
METHODS: A computer-based online search of CBM, CNKI, Wangfang Database and PubMed between 2000 and 2015 was performed for articles addressing Blumensaat line. We summarized its application as different diagnostic indicators. The key words were patella alta, Blumensaat line, anterior cruciate ligament (ACL) injuries and ACL reconstruction. Thirty-nine studies were accorded with the inclusion criteria.
RESULTS AND CONCLUSION: Blumensaat line represents the tangentially hit part of the roof in the intercondylar fossa. The line can be used for diagnosing ACL injuries and directing ACL restruction. (1) Blumensaat line and patella alta: Patella heights can be measured with the use of Blumensaat method, modified Blumensaat method and modified Blumensaat ratio. Modified Blumensaat ratio was found by Japanese researchers in 2014 and it is efficient. (2) Blumensaat line and ACL injuries: Blumensaat angle is formed by Blumensaat line and ACL. If this angle is negative or it is greater than 15°, we can draw a conclusion that the ACL was hurt. (3) Harner’s method can be used for choosing an accurate isometric point and a perfect bone tunnel’s angel in ACL reconstruction.
